T-bone TWS16HT Microphone

User Reviews of the T-bone TWS16HT Microphone
Remarkable Value
Geoff Taylor - 11/3/2007 6:20:35pm
I purchased four of these for use in a school musical extravaganza located in a hall with hard reflective surfaces and a large PA. They sound far better than you have a right to expect at this price point [better than an AT WMS 40 in my opinion], could be picked up without breakup half way down the road through steel and concrete walls, and did not interfere with each other once we''d sorted out suitable channel spacings. We had few problems with feedback [pretty good off axis rejection] - albeit running the mic channels through compressors and a Behringer feedback destroyer. The batteries are easy to change over, and last for ages. We didn''t do any [deliberate] drop tests on the mics, but they survived two weeks of rehearsal and two nights of intense performance without complaint. The receiver casework is plastic, but does not feel cheap or nasty, and the controls are all positive and functional. Remarkable value.
